Here’s something most competitors miss: Rancho San Diego is unincorporated San Diego County. Every HVAC permit and inspection routes through the County’s Department of Planning & Development Services in Santee, not a city building department. Contractors accustomed to El Cajon or Lemon Grove city workflows routinely get tripped up by county submittal requirements, inspection scheduling, and documentation standards. We’ve navigated this process dozens of times. That local fluency saves our Rancho San Diego customers days of delay on replacements and commercial upgrades.

Rooftop Unit Service

Commercial rooftops in Rancho San Diego collect Santa Ana debris at rates that surprise contractors from milder climates. Filter changes that might last a quarter in Mission Valley need monthly attention here. We service RTUs from Carrier, Trane, Lennox, and other major brands, and we know the local failure pattern: clogged condenser coils leading to high head pressure, then compressor overload. Our inspections include coil cleaning and airflow verification, not just a refrigerant top-off and a handshake.

HVAC Inspection

For Rancho San Diego’s 30-to-50-year-old housing stock, a thorough inspection often reveals what a quick service call misses: undersized returns, deteriorating flex duct in 140°F attics, or original air handlers running on borrowed time. Our inspections cover equipment condition, duct integrity, refrigerant charge, and airflow balance. We flag what’s urgent, what’s coming, and what you can plan for. Common Emergency & Commercial HVAC Problems We See in Rancho San Diego Homes

  • Chronic capacity shortfalls from attic-baked ductwork. Original R-6-or-lower flex duct in Rancho San Diego attics hits 130–140°F all summer. The insulation degrades, airflow drops, and the system runs continuously without ever satisfying the thermostat. Homeowners think they need a bigger unit; often they need sealed, insulated ductwork and proper return sizing.
  • Santa Ana wind damage to condenser coils and filters. These low-humidity, high-velocity events spike particulate loads, clog standard filters in days, and drive ash and debris into condenser fins. The resulting airflow restriction causes high head pressure, compressor overheating, and eventual seizure. We see this pattern every fire season.
  • Aggressive cycling wear from wide temperature swings. A 100°F afternoon dropping to 65°F overnight forces equipment to start, run, stop, and restart repeatedly. Contactors pit, capacitors weaken, and TXVs lose calibration faster than in stable coastal climates. The math is simple: more cycles equals more wear.
  • Legacy R-22 systems reaching end-of-life with no drop-in replacement. Many Rancho San Diego homes still run original 1990s refrigerant systems. R-22 is no longer manufactured, reclaimed supplies are expensive and inconsistent, and modern R-410A or R-32 equipment requires compatible linesets and metering devices. Patching these systems gets harder and less cost-effective every year.

Pricing for Emergency & Commercial HVAC in Rancho San Diego, CA

We publish actual ranges because Rancho San Diego customers deserve transparency before they call. These figures reflect our 13 years of pricing jobs in this specific market:

Service Typical Range in Rancho San Diego
AC Repair $175–$765
AC Installation $4,130–$8,850
Tune-Up $95–$235

What moves a job within these ranges? For repairs, it’s parts — a capacitor and contactor run toward the low end, while a compressor replacement or refrigerant leak repair hits the upper range. Installations vary by system size, ductwork modifications, and whether we’re navigating county permitting for a full changeout versus a like-for-like swap.
